Here are the weekly numbers of vaccinations in India since March 1st: Mar 1 - Mar 7: 6.69 mil Mar 8 - Mar 14: 8.92 mil Mar 15 - Mar 21: 15.15 mil Mar 22 - Mar 28: 15.46 mil So the current rate is a little over 1.5 crores per week.
